//=============================================================================
/*! clear vector */
inline void zcovector::clear()
{
#ifdef CPPL_VERBOSE
std::cerr << "# [MARK] zcovector::clear()"
<< std::endl;
#endif//CPPL_VERBOSE
#ifdef CPPL_DEBUG
std::cerr << "# [NOTE] zcovector::clear() "
<< " An array at " << Array
<< " is going to be cleared." << std::endl;
#endif//CPPL_DEBUG
L =0;
delete [] Array;
Array =NULL;
}
//=============================================================================
/*! make vector into zero vector */
inline void zcovector::zero()
{
#ifdef CPPL_VERBOSE
std::cerr << "# [MARK] zcovector::zero()"
<< std::endl;
#endif//CPPL_VERBOSE
for(long i=0; i<L; i++){ Array[i] =std::complex<double>(0.0,0.0); }
}
//=============================================================================
/*! change sign(+/-) of the vector */
inline void zcovector::chsign()
{
#ifdef CPPL_VERBOSE
std::cerr << "# [MARK] zcovector::chsign()"
<< std::endl;
#endif//CPPL_VERBOSE
for(long i=0; i<L; i++){ Array[i] =-Array[i]; }
}
//=============================================================================
/*! make a deep copy of the zcovector */
inline void zcovector::copy(const zcovector& vec)
{
#ifdef CPPL_VERBOSE
std::cerr << "# [MARK] zcovector::copy(const zcovector&)"
<< std::endl;
#endif//CPPL_VERBOSE
#ifdef CPPL_DEBUG
std::cerr << "# [NOTE] zcovector::copy(const zcovector&) "
<< "A zcovector at " << Array << " is going to be deleted. ";
#endif//CPPL_DEBUG
L =vec.L;
delete [] Array;
Array =new std::complex<double>[vec.L];
zcopy_(vec.L, vec.Array, 1, Array, 1);
#ifdef CPPL_DEBUG
std::cerr << "Then, a COPY of a zcovector has been cleated at "
<< Array << "." << std::endl;
#endif//CPPL_DEBUG
}
//=============================================================================
/*! make a shallow copy of the vector\n
This function is not desinged to be used in project codes. */
inline void zcovector::shallow_copy(const _zcovector& vec)
{
#ifdef CPPL_VERBOSE
std::cerr << "# [MARK] zcovector::shallow_copy(const _zcovector&)"
<< std::endl;
#endif//CPPL_VERBOSE
#ifdef CPPL_DEBUG
std::cerr << "# [NOTE] zcovector::shallow_copy(const _zcovector&) "
<< "A zcovector at " << Array << " is going to be deleted "
<< "and point at " << vec.Array << " instead." << std::endl;
#endif//CPPL_DEBUG
L =vec.L;
delete [] Array;
Array =vec.Array;
vec.nullify();
}
//=============================================================================
/*! resize vector */
inline void zcovector::resize(const long& _l)
{
#ifdef CPPL_VERBOSE
std::cerr << "# [MARK] zcovector::resize(const long&)"
<< std::endl;
#endif//CPPL_VERBOSE
#ifdef CPPL_DEBUG
if( _l<0 ){
std::cerr << "[ERROR] zcovector::resize(const long&)" << std::endl
<< "Vector size must be positive integers." << std::endl
<< "Your input was (" << _l << ")." << std::endl;
exit(1);
}
#endif//CPPL_DEBUG
L =_l;
delete [] Array;
Array =new std::complex<double>[_l];
}
//=============================================================================
/*! swap two vectors */
inline void swap(zcovector& u, zcovector& v)
{
#ifdef CPPL_VERBOSE
std::cerr << "# [MARK] swap(zcovector&, zcovector&)"
<< std::endl;
#endif//CPPL_VERBOSE
long u_l(u.L);
std::complex<double>* u_array(u.Array);
u.L=v.L; u.Array=v.Array;
v.L=u_l; v.Array=u_array;
}
//=============================================================================
/*! convert user object to smart-temporary object */
inline _zcovector _(zcovector& vec)
{
#ifdef CPPL_VERBOSE
std::cerr << "# [MARK] _(zcovector&)"
<< std::endl;
#endif//CPPL_VERBOSE
_zcovector newvec;
newvec.L =vec.L;
newvec.Array =vec.Array;
vec.L =0;
vec.Array =NULL;
return newvec;
}
